Inuit Inupiat Yupik Arctic Cod Hook Artifacts (2)
2 artifact pieces of hand-carved fossilized walrus bone fish hooks used for catching Arctic cod. These hooks are of 2-piece construction. These artifacts were excavated at Savoonga on St. Lawrence Island, Alaska by Native Americans (possibly old Bering Sea). The hooks have been re-tied w/ sinew by Native Americans. These items are rare & authentic, becoming harder to find each season in Savoonga. Items measure approx. 3" & 4" long respectively & are more than 175 years old.
